2024 general election

How the seat voted

Labour finished ahead of Scottish National Party by 6,527 votes.

Majority

6,527

15.8% of votes cast.

Turnout

57.7%

41,283 of 71,574 on the register.

Candidates

8

41,283 valid votes counted.

2024 general election result, every candidate by votes received
CandidatePartyVotesShare
Johanna BaxterElectedLabour19,58347.4%
Jacqueline CameronScottish National Party13,05631.6%
Jim McIlroyReform UK2,9567.2%
Alec LeishmanConservative2,2195.4%
Athol BondScottish Green Party1,7244.2%
Jack ClarkLiberal Democrat1,3153.2%
Paul MackIndependent3170.8%
Mark TurnbullFreedom Alliance1130.3%

Safe. A comfortable margin. That describes the 2024 general election result only — arithmetic on the published count, not a forecast.
